    British Airways pilots seek strike vote - 'profit hikes not reflected in pay'

    BRITISH Airways pilots have called for a strike vote after unions rejected the latest pay package from management, reports Bloomberg.

    "We are urgently considering next steps and will make a further statement later this week," said Brian Strutton, general secretary of the British Airline Pilots Association (BAPA).

    The Unite and GMB unions also rejected the three-year offer from IAG SA, the owner of the airline, as the labour groups seek to agree the first-ever joint pay deal with BA.

    Salaries haven't reflected profit gains following a drop in oil prices starting in 2014, the union said, while claiming that company morale has suffered from higher density seating, paid-for food on shorter flights and cuts to back-office staff.
